Gyeongbokgung Palace
Cultural landmark
4.6
Explore the grandest of Seoul's five palaces, a stunning example of Joseon Dynasty architecture. Arrive early to witness the changing of the guard ceremony.

Bukchon Hanok Village
Landmark
4.4
Wander through traditional Korean houses nestled between Gyeongbokgung and Changdeokgung Palaces. Respect the residents and enjoy the serene atmosphere.

Gwangjang Market
Market
4.2
Immerse yourself in a bustling traditional market, famous for its incredible street food. Try the bindaetteok (mung bean pancakes) and gimbap.

Seongsu-dong 2(i)-ga
Place
Explore this trendy neighborhood, a former industrial area now filled with repurposed factories housing stylish cafes, art studios, and unique boutiques. A hub for creative culture.
